Yumiko Dougherty, Director, Strategic Planning and Implementation, Colorado Department of Human Services (CDHS) presented the Ridge View supportive recovery campus proposal. Cristen Bates, Population Health Division Director, Health Programs Office, Colorado Department of Health Care Policy and Financing (HCPF) described the proposed treatment, wellness, and recovery services included in the homelessness initiatives and responded to questions about Medicaid reimbursement. Task Force members asked questions and discussion about the proposal ensued. 01:24:09 PM Discussion continued about the proposed Ridge View Supportive Recovery Campus. Presenters responded to questions about the proposal, including Medicaid reimbursement, budget, treatment services, and number of residents. 01:37:51 PM Ms. Dougherty presented information about a proposed $50 million Denver supportive recovery campus. Ms. Toombs responded to questions about the proposal. Ms. Dougherty presented information about a proposed a $5 million funding request for homelessness data collection and outreach. Task Force members commented about the proposal. Task Force members asked questions about the Governor's proposed homelessness initatives. Ms. Toombs responded to questions about proposed financing of one-time and ongoing costs for both the Ridge View and Denver supportive recovery campus proposals. Ms. Toombs and Ms. Bates also responded to questions about staffing requirements, proposed clincal staff salaries, and the management structure for each of the proposals. Members discussed grant proposals and evaluation of grant programs. 02:04:24 PM Leslie Brooks, M.D., Sub Panel Vice Chair, Chief of Addiction Medicine, Summitstone Health Partners, provided an overview of the bed-based care proposals: https://leg.colorado.gov/sites/default/files/images/committees/2017/bed-based_care_final.pdf. Ms. Lauren Snyder,Vice President of Government Affairs, Mental Health Colorado, and Dr. Brooks presented the respite, recovery, and residential bed proposals and responded to questions. 02:24:25 PM Norma Aguilar-Dave, Director Adolescent Services, Savio House, presented the family proposal included in the bed proposal document. She responded to questions about who would be served and the explained the proposal includes a research component. Discussion ensued among committee members, including whether the proposal could be replicated in other parts of the state.
